Why Summer? - Historical Market Trends 

Typically, the real estate market sees a significant uptick in listings during the spring. Homeowners are eager to showcase their properties at their best, and the warmer weather encourages more buyer activity. As a result, there's a larger inventory for buyers to choose from, which often extends into the summer months.

But why does this influx of inventory peak during summer? The answer lies in the school calendar. Families prefer to move during the summer to avoid disrupting the school year, leading to an increase in both listings and sales during this time. 

Further, despite the increased inventory, summer often sees a slight cooling in buyer demand after the frenzy of the spring market. This can lead to more price reductions, and more opportunities for buyers to negotiate favorable terms.

Why Buy Now vs. Waiting for Future Interest Rate Drops

It might be tempting to wait for interest rates to drop before buying a home. However, it’s crucial to consider that interest rates are just one factor in the home buying process.

Currently, interest rates are still relatively low. While they might decrease slightly in the future, waiting for this small decrease could mean missing out on the perfect property. As inventory decreases, you may find there are fewer homes on the market that meet your needs.

Additionally, Miami's real estate market continues to appreciate. The longer you wait, the higher the chance that property values will rise. Therefore, waiting for a minor decrease in interest rates could result in a significantly higher purchase price. 

In contrast, buying a home now allows you to benefit from the current low-interest rates, coupled with the opportunity to build equity as your home appreciates. Given the overall market trends and potential for property value growth, buying a home in Miami this summer may be a wise decision.
